CVE-2026-4978: SQLi in UMAI Vision's Traffic Analysis System
Improper neutralization of special elements used in an SQL command ('SQL injection') vulnerability in UMAI Vision Traffic Analysis System allows SQL Injection.
This issue affects Traffic Analysis System: from 30 before 34.

Technical view
CVE-2026-4978 is classified as CWE-89 with CVSS 3.1 score 9.8. Its vector indicates network access, low complexity, no privileges, and no user interaction, with high confidentiality, integrity, and availability impact. The vulnerable interface and prerequisites are not identified in the supplied sources.
Likely exposure
Traffic Analysis System deployments accessible from untrusted networks present the greatest likely exposure. Version scope is inconsistent: the description says versions 30 through 33, while structured affected data lists version 29. Confirm applicability directly with UMAI Vision or the government advisory.

Mitigation direction
Check UMAI Vision and the government advisory for confirmed affected versions and remediation guidance.
Apply any vendor-provided update or mitigation after appropriate testing.
Restrict untrusted network access to the Traffic Analysis System.
Monitor application and database logs for anomalous queries, errors, or unauthorized changes.
Verify current, recoverable backups of application configuration and database data.
Validation and detection
Inventory all Traffic Analysis System deployments and record their exact versions.
Identify whether any deployment is reachable from the internet or other untrusted networks.
Compare installed versions against updated vendor guidance because the supplied version data conflicts.
Review application, proxy, and database logs for suspicious requests or unexpected data changes.
After remediation, confirm restricted access and verify the vendor-recommended fix is installed.
